		<description><![CDATA[The Air Transport Association (ATA) filed a lawsuit against the National Mediation Board (NMB) to stop the Obama administration from putting in effect the new rules for unions, which makes the organization easier to assemble workers at airlines and railroads. NMB coordinates labor relations with airlines and rail companies under the Railway Labor Act (RLA). Airlines and railroads employ more than 500,000 workers, and about two-thirds of those are already in unions, which is much higher than the overall union membership rate of 12%. Under the new rule, union organization would be decided on the number of votes cast. The previous 76-year-old rule required a majority of an entire work group to approve unionization, effectively counting those who do not vote as “no&#8221; votes. 		<description><![CDATA[SkyWest, Inc. (SKYW) recently reported that its November passenger traffic jumped 9.4% and its load factor also climbed as the company flew fuller planes. SkyWest has attractive valuations, with a forward P/E of just 11.2. Company Description SkyWest is the holding company for SkyWest Airlines which was founded in 1972 to service customers in Utah. It now services customers in 146 cities Incorporatedluding one Mexican city, in 39 states and 6 Canadian Provinces. It operates flights for United Express, Delta Connection and Midwest Connect. It is the primary carrier for United Express along the West Coast and for Delta Connection out of Salt Lake City. It services Midwest Connect customers out of Milwaukee.
